2011-10-31 6 views
0

私はのようないくつかのコードを持っている:C:forEachの - UI:含める - dataTableの問題

<c:forEach> 
    <ui:param name="orderItemsList" value="#{appPortfolioBomBean.orderItemsByVdcMap[vdc.internalId]}" /> 
    <ui:include> 

.... 
    </ui:include> 
</c:forEach> 

と私には、コンポーネントがorderItemsListパラメータに基づいて、いくつかの値をレンダリングするdatableが含まれています。

問題がのdataTableは<c:forEach>からのみ最後の項目のためにレンダリングされていることである...

あなたは私が間違っているのかを見るのですか?

私はICEfacesをを使用してい

とのために:私は確かに、JSF/JSTLタグについての何かがあるが、見つけることができません...私は代わりにc:forEachui:repeatを使用しようとしたが、同じ問題が見つかっ

答えて

0

ソリューションを発生しています彼らが推奨するこの特定の問題:

はい、私はui:repeatとdataTableで同じ問題を見ました。 ui:repeatを<ice:panelSeries>に置き換えてください。

置き換えられて動作します。

0

するTry UIリピート代わり

<ui:repeat value="${bean.list} var="variableName"> 
    <!--YOUR CODE -> 
</ui:repeat>